"Made BCCI A...": Sachin Tendulkar's Big Take On Jay Shah Day After ICC Chairman Announcement

The newly-elected ICC Chairman Jay Shah's efforts as BCCI secretary in giving equal priority to men's and women's cricket have made the Indian board a "pioneer" for other governing bodies of the game to follow, reckoned legendary Sachin Tendulkar on Wednesday. Shah will leave BCCI after a five-year stint, which began in October 2019, to take over as the independent chairman of the International Cricket Council from December 1.

Desperate Pakistan Announce Big Changes In Team Ahead Of 2nd Test Against Bangladesh

Abrar Ahmed and Kamran Ghulam, who were previously released from the Pakistan Test squad against Bangladesh, have been recalled to join the team for the second Test scheduled to be played at the Rawalpindi Cricket Stadium from August 30 to September 3. Both players had been contributing in a four-day match for Pakistan Shaheens against Bangladesh 'A' at the Islamabad Club, which took place from August 20 to 23.
